What is UX? And Why is it Important?

You may have heard the term “UX design,” but what does that mean? While it might seem like another buzzword, UX design is one of the cornerstones of product development. In simple terms, UX design stands for user experience, and it encompasses all the aspects of the product. If you want to get some in-depth knowledge about UX design, make sure to keep reading this article.

What Is User Experience?

User experience (UX) is any interaction that a user has with a service or product. Websites fall under the UX design category. The ideal UX design should make the experience of using the product or service as enjoyable as possible for the user. With that, the goal of UX design must present the user with a relevant, efficient, and intuitive product experience. UX design takes into account the wants and needs of its users.

While the UX design should produce aesthetically pleasing work, creating the best user-friendly experience for the product must be the primary goal. The design will take the audience from point A to point B in the easiest way possible.

Why Is UX Important?

If you pay attention to the marketing and corporate worlds, everyone seems to be talking about UX. Yes, it is a popular buzzword. From Tesla to Apple, all of these companies are emphasizing UX design. These large corporations are prioritizing UX by making it a necessary component for any product release.

As a result, users are happier with these companies’ services and products. With UX, it is all about the experience for the user. If the user is not pleased with the design or the service is not easy to manage, they are more likely to choose another company.

Principles of UX Design

UX and usability are two terms often used interchangeably. While usability is a part of UX, this concept covers more than that aspect. There are several principles that you should follow if you want a great UX design for your clients. These facets of UX include usefulness, usability, findability, credibility, desirability, accessibility, and value.

Usefulness

What will customers gain from the product? Why does the user need this service? If you have a product, it should fulfill a purpose. With this phase, some questions should be answered. When your product does not have a purpose, then it will struggle to compete in a crowded market. Like most aspects of UX, the usefulness depends on the user.

Usability

With usability, the product needs to make the user’s journey as efficient as possible. If a product is not usable, it can be hard to succeed but not impossible. However, usability does present your product with a substantial competitive advantage. A high level of usability will make a difference with consumers, especially when you consider the users’ needs when using the product or service.

Findability

Findability doesn’t mean that the product is easy to find. Instead, it is easy for the consumer to navigate. Findability is a prevalent concern for a website. When the user can quickly find answers to their questions, that is an example of findability. If users cannot find what they want, they are more likely to move to another product. Findability has the potential to ruin the UX for your product.

Credibility

If the audience cannot trust the product to give them the desired result, then they will turn to another service or product. For those products without credibility, it can be hard to gain the trust of the user. In turn, the user will take their business to another company. There have been many examples of distrust with products. From car manufacturers to video game creators, it can be impossible to win them back once you lose the public’s trust. You can avoid all of these misrepresentations by consistently delivering on what you promise to the consumer.

Desirability

The product’s brand, emotional design, and identity are all-important to UX design. When the product is more desirable, it will have a bigger following with your consumers. In some cases, the user with the desired product is likely to talk to their friends about it, creating a desire with potential users. When you make your product more desirable, you can have a big following for your product and the company. Desirability triggers something within the consumer. They will actively go out and search for your product.

Accessibility

If you want to create a strong product, you need to consider your users’ abilities. For those who have vision, hearing, or motion impairments, you need to have a product or service that they can use. When you create an accessible product, you want to consider several factors, such as the size of text or website colors. However, designers are slowly moving to make accessibility a high priority on their lists. Products with a great UX should be easy to use for everyone. With an accessible product or service, you will have a more robust UX, and that can do wonders for your company’s credibility.

Value

Finally, your product must provide some value to the customer and your business. The value is often the sum of all the other aspects. In some cases, these steps are prioritized in different orders. For example, your product might want to emphasize findability. However, creating a great UX should be the main focus of your product. Without it, you could have an exciting product that might not reach the hands of potential customers. All of these steps can help you get on the UX bandwagon.

UX is vital to your product and company. Without a great UX, you will be sending potential users to rival companies. By focusing on UX, your customers will flock to your product or service.
